📌 What A4381 Does:
This bill would allow Federally Qualified Health Centers (FQHCs) to operate on New Jersey school property without:
• a public bidding process
• meaningful involvement or approval from local Boards of Education
• clear guardrails for community oversight
🩺 What Are FQHCs?
Federally Qualified Health Centers are federally funded medical clinics that:
• operate under federal rules and reimbursement systems
• are primarily funded through Medicaid and federal grants
• are not accountable to local school boards, parents, or voters
While FQHCs can serve important community health needs, placing them on school grounds without transparency or local control raises serious concerns.
